u need

ecos sources
configtool [u can get it by compiling if u have downloaded trunk-full... version / download ]
cross compiler toolchain.

Read this
http://sources.redhat.com/ecos/docs-latest/ref/hal-porting-guide.html [Especially Platform porting]

and port !!! :)
